A l 155' Ssmxrfm-ff A b S IX HUNDRED handsomely furnished rooms at SBI.oo per day and upwards. European plan. First-class Restaurant, Dining Rooms, Cafe and Lunch Counter ci Za carie, at moderate prices. GUESTS, BAGGAGE TO AND FROM GRAND CENTRAL DEPOT FREE. Rooms where ladies and gentlemen may check valises, coats, parcels, etc., without charge. Travelers arriving via Grand Central Depot save CARRIAGE-HIRE AND BAGGAGE EXPRESS by Stopping at the Grand Union. Travelers can live well at the Grand Union for less money than at any other first-class hotel in New York. I -iirriir v-up W fi The Leading Industrial Insurance Company of America. ANVASSERS WANTED in all the principal cities of the New England, Middle and Western States, by the Metropolitan Life Insurance Company of New York, FOR ITS PLAN OF +22-if INDUSTRIAL INSURANCE are This plan embraces all the members of the family, male and female, between ages 1 and 70. Premiums 5 to 6o cents per week. Claims paid immediately at death. Dues collected weekly from the homes of members. Benefits range from S1314 to 31000 and upwards. The assets of the Company amount to Three Millions of Dollars, and its surplus, Seven Hundred and Fifty Thousand.
